I am helping judge at a local competition this weekend and am a bit worried about what to expect. I have studied and tried listed examples of each beer in the comp. perhaps having a nice home brew will chill me out. Any pointers from anyone?
 
Describe what you are tasting, what you are perceiving. Name it and give a sense of its intensity or level. Don't worry about the style, until after you've described what you are perceiving.

For example, you can say I taste hops. Or I taste American-style hops. Or I taste citrusy American-style hops. Or I taste citrusy American-style hops that remind me of lemons. Or I taste a medium citrusy American-style hops that remind me of lemons.

If you just describe what you are tasting, smelling and perceiving, you'll be fine. That's 95% of it.
